Output 28e121a593865842f453918046859aa2de6e56262990c64f832be09589f1188f:37

value
87686
script pubkey
OP_0 OP_PUSHBYTES_20 7c91f64b1a38d0edd6eb17b730dffdd4d940d8aa
address
bc1q0jglvjc68rgwm4htz7mnphla6nv5pk92etfrxk
transaction
28e121a593865842f453918046859aa2de6e56262990c64f832be09589f1188f